Changes in facial signs due to age and their respective weights on the perception of age and skin plumpness among differently aged Korean women.

Frederic FlamentAnne PrunelBenjamin KeuferAurelie AbricYang WangAlexandra ReniMatthieu CassierCaroline Delaunay
Published in: Skin research and technology : official journal of International Society for Bioengineering and the Skin (ISBS) [and] International Society for Digital Imaging of Skin (ISDIS) [and] International Society for Skin Imaging (ISSI) (2020)
Within facial clinical clusters, Wrinkles/Texture, Ptosis/Sagging, and Pigmentation disorders are major factors in the assessment of perceived age in Korean women. The perception of a decreased skin plumpness is significantly associated with increased perceived age.
